Safety
It is essential that the crib you choose to use is safe for your child. It will be their sanctuary when they are away from home. The Consumer Product Safety Commission sets specific guidelines for cribs, including durable wood and strong mattress supports. The Juvenile Products Manufacturers Association has also certified a number of cribs for additional security measures.
Choose a crib that is constructed of solid wood rather than particle board. Also, select a crib which is built well and doesn't have rough edges or areas that could hurt your baby. Also, make sure to make sure that the hardware is securely attached and won't break over time from the elements or prolonged use.
There are many cribs that have various mattress support levels, so they can be adjusted as your baby grows. The lowest level is best for infants, and you should keep the mattress at this level until your child can begin to stand up typically around nine months. Some cribs come with an adapter kit that can convert the crib into an adult bed when your child is ready.
Some cribs have decorative elements or cutouts that could cause choking danger for your baby, so look for ones that are free of these types of embellishments. Also, avoid putting decorative objects like mobiles and other toys in the crib as these can also be a hazard for young babies.
